Adaptation of a Modified Newton Method for Solving the Asymmetric Traffic Equilibrium Problem

In this paper a restriction (simplicial decomposition) strategy is employed to efficiently implement a modified Newton method to solve the general asymmetric network equilibrium problem. Implementation details are discussed. Numerical results on one small-scale and one medium-scale problem, with varying asymmetry levels, are presented. Performance of the algorithms with respect to the asymmetry level of the cost mapping is assessed.
